Sustainable Innovation Award

The LA Chapter of the U.S. Green Building Council awarded the Santa Monica Conservancy Preservation Resource Center, home of the Shotgun House Coastal Garden, with a Sustainable Innovation Award.

Gardens Selected for Native Tour

Theodore Payne Foundation has selected three FormLA gardens for its annual Native Plant Garden Tour, a natural meadow at the Moore Residence, the Shotgun House Coastal Garden, and the Authentic Foothill Gardens surrounding Sierra Madre City Hall.
